Bob Joseph/WNBF News [file][/caption]Binghamton Mayor Richard David is among a bipartisan group of municipal leaders in New York State urging Congress to reject the Republican tax overhaul proposal.  The Binghamton Republican and others are particularly disturbed over the provision that eliminates the State and Local Tax deduction, known as the SALT deduction.

The Associated Press reports over four dozen cities and towns are objecting to the tax overhaul proposal.

The municipal leaders gathered in Albany November 13 and said eliminating the tax deductions would cause a big hardship for residents to be able to stay in their homes and would take tax revenues from already financially-strapped communities.
